FOR the financial year ended May 31, a world record for municipal transport has been achieved by Glasgow. The revenue from the buses, trams, and underground services exceeded £4,000,000, whilst the surplus will probably be at least £200,000. The combined 'services are debt free,. and their valuation is estimated at more than £12,000,000.
There are almost 10,000 municipal .transport' employees, and the 'annual wage bill is £2,250,000. The loan debt of almost £5,000,000 was redeemed last year by the use of the depreciation fund, which had a credit of £5,120,246. The municipal transport has paid more than £4,000,000 in local rates, and £1,333,543 to the Common Good Fund,
